i don't remember if the places in City Walk had the AAA emblem on the door/window.

other places i have been to have that emblem if they honor the AAA card for discounts.

i have both ap and aaa.
if one place does not take it, i show the other card.


the last time i ate at the Kitchen, i used my ap there.
i know Island's only accepts the ap, not aaa.

all the places in the parks do honor the AAA.

Basically, if you don't want to click for the details, the 10% AAA discount on shopping/dining appears to be history for purchases under $50.

As this is a new policy, I'd be interested in hearing reports of folks who have used their AAA card April 2013 and later...
